En son web geliştirme öğreticiler
 

HTML <form> method Attribute

<HTML <form> etiketi

Örnek

Kullanarak bir form gönderin "get" yöntemi:

<form action="demo_form.asp" method="get">
  First name: <input type="text" name="fname"><br>
  Last name: <input type="text" name="lname"><br>
  <input type="submit" value="Submit">
</form>
Kendin dene "

Daha "Try it Yourself" Aşağıdaki örnekler.


Tanımı ve Kullanımı

method nitelik form veri göndermek için nasıl belirler (the form-data is sent to the page specified in the action attribute) .

Bir şekilde veri URL değişkenler olarak gönderilebilir (with method="get" ) ya da HTTP post işlem (with method="post" ) .

Notes on GET :

  • isim / değer ikilileriyle URL içerisine form verilerini ekler
  • Bir URL uzunluğunun sınırlı olduğu (about 3000 characters)
  • Hassas veri göndermek için GET kullanmayın! (will be visible in the URL)
  • Bir kullanıcı imi sonucu istediğiniz form gönderimler için Faydalı
  • GET Google sorgu dizeleri gibi, güvenli olmayan veriler için iyidir

Notes on POST :

  • HTTP isteğinin gövdesi içinde form verilerini ekler (veriler gösterilmemiştir URL'ye olan)
  • Hiçbir boyut sınırlamaları vardır
  • Form gönderimleri POST imi edilemez

Tarayıcı Desteği

nitelik
method Evet Evet Evet Evet Evet

HTML 4.01 ve HTML5 Arasındaki Farklar

YOK.


Sözdizimi

<form method="get|post">

Özellik Değerleri

değer Açıklama
get Varsayılan. : Isim / değer çiftleri URL'ye form verilerini ekler URL?name=value&name=value
post HTTP sonrası işlem olarak form veri gönderir

Diğer Örnekler

Örnek

Kullanarak bir form gönderin "post" yöntemi:

<form action="demo_form_method_post.asp" method="post">
  First name: <input type="text" name="fname"><br>
  Last name: <input type="text" name="lname"><br>
  <input type="submit" value="Submit">
</form>
Kendin dene "

<HTML <form> etiketi